A professional career coach helps you make intentional career decisions, rather than reactive ones.
Career coaching typically supports you with:
Career clarity and direction
Career change or transition
Resume and LinkedIn positioning
Interview preparation
Confidence and workplace communication
Promotion and leadership growth
It’s not counselling, mentoring, or recruitment, it’s a structured partnership focused on your career goals.
When career coaching makes the biggest difference
Career coaching is especially valuable if you:
Feel stuck or uncertain about your next move
Want to change careers but don’t know how
Are applying for roles but not getting interviews
Feel undervalued or overlooked at work
Are a migrant or returning professional navigating the Australian job market
Want clarity before making a big decision
If you already know exactly what role you want and how to get it, coaching may not be necessary. But if you’re feeling unclear or frustrated, it can be a game-changer.

What career coaching is NOT
Let’s clear this up:
❌ It’s not therapy
❌ It’s not job placement
❌ It’s not one-size-fits-all advice
Good career coaching is personalised, practical, and action-focused.
How to know if a career coach is right for you
Ask yourself:
Do they understand the Australian job market?
Do they work with people like me?
Do they offer tailored support, not templates?
Do I feel heard and understood?
Chemistry and trust matter just as much as credentials.
